#CCC661 Hex Color Code
#CCC661
The Hexadecimal Color #CCC661 is a contrast shade of Dark Khaki. #CCC661 RGB value is rgb(204, 198, 97). RGB Color Model of #CCC661 consists of 80% red, 77% green and 38% blue. HSL color Mode of #CCC661 has 57°(degrees) Hue, 51% Saturation and 59% Lightness. #CCC661 color has an wavelength of 584.11111n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#CCC661 is #FFCC66.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#CCC661 is #CC6. The Closest Color to #CCC661 is #BDB76B. Official Name of #CCC661 Hex Code is Tacha.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#CCC661 is 0 Cyan 3 Magenta 52 Yellow 20 Black and #CCC661 CMY is 0, 3, 52. To get 25% Saturated #CCC661 Color, you need to convert the hex color #CCC661 to the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color space, increase the saturation value by 25%, and then convert it back to the hex color. To desaturate a color by 25%, we need to reduce its saturation level while keeping the same hue and lightness. Saturation represents the intensity or vividness of a color. A 100% saturation means the color is fully vivid, while a 0% saturation results in a shade of gray. To make a color 25% darker or 25% lighter, you need to reduce the intensity of each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components by 25% or increase it to 25%. Inverting a #CCC661 hex color involves converting each of its RGB (Red, Green, Blue) components to their complementary values. The complementary color is found by subtracting each component's value from the maximum value of 255.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#CCC661
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.
The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.
The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.
The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
